Package: src:etcd Version: 3.5.16-10 Severity: serious Tags: ftbfs forky sid
Dear maintainer: During a rebuild of all packages in unstable, this package failed to build. Below you will find the last part of the build log (probably the most relevant part, but not necessarily). If required, the full build log is available here: https://people.debian.org/~sanvila/build-logs/202605/ About the archive rebuild: The build was made on virtual machines from AWS, using sbuild and a reduced chroot with only build-essential packages. If you cannot reproduce the bug please contact me privately, as I am willing to provide ssh access to a virtual machine where the bug is fully reproducible. If this is really a bug in one of the build-depends, please use reassign and add an affects on src:etcd, so that this is still visible in the BTS web page for this package. Thanks. -------------------------------------------------------------------------------- [...] debian/rules build make[1]: Entering directory '/<<PKGBUILDDIR>>' dh build --buildsystem=golang --builddirectory=_build dh_update_autotools_config -O--buildsystem=golang -O--builddirectory=_build dh_autoreconf -O--buildsystem=golang -O--builddirectory=_build dh_auto_configure -O--buildsystem=golang -O--builddirectory=_build dh_auto_build -O--buildsystem=golang -O--builddirectory=_build dh_auto_build: warning: go.etcd.io/etcd/tests/integration/client/examples contains no non-test Go files, removing it from build dh_auto_build: warning: go.etcd.io/etcd/tests/integration/clientv3/concurrency contains no non-test Go files, removing it from build dh_auto_build: warning: go.etcd.io/etcd/tests/integration/clientv3/examples contains no non-test Go files, removing it from build dh_auto_build: warning: go.etcd.io/etcd/tests/integration/clientv3/experimental/recipes contains no non-test Go files, removing it from build dh_auto_build: warning: go.etcd.io/etcd/tests/integration/clientv3/naming contains no non-test Go files, removing it from build dh_auto_build: warning: go.etcd.io/etcd/tests/integration/clientv3/snapshot contains no non-test Go files, removing it from build dh_auto_build: warning: go.etcd.io/etcd/tests/integration/embed contains no non-test Go files, removing it from build dh_auto_build: warning: go.etcd.io/etcd/tests/integration/proxy/grpcproxy contains no non-test Go files, removing it from build [... snipped ...] golang.org/x/net/http/httpguts golang.org/x/net/internal/httpcommon google.golang.org/grpc/internal/transport/networktype google.golang.org/grpc/keepalive google.golang.org/grpc/peer golang.org/x/net/http2 google.golang.org/grpc/tap net/http/httputil google.golang.org/grpc/internal/resolver/passthrough google.golang.org/grpc/internal/resolver/unix google.golang.org/grpc/balancer/grpclb/state google.golang.org/grpc/internal/resolver/dns/internal google.golang.org/grpc/internal/resolver/dns google.golang.org/grpc/resolver/dns go.etcd.io/etcd/api/v3rpc/rpctypes github.com/coreos/go-systemd/journal go.etcd.io/etcd/client/pkg/systemd go.uber.org/atomic go.uber.org/multierr go.uber.org/zap/internal/pool go.uber.org/zap/buffer go.uber.org/zap/internal/bufferpool go.uber.org/zap/internal/color go.uber.org/zap/internal/exit go.uber.org/zap/zapcore google.golang.org/grpc/internal/transport go.uber.org/zap/internal go.uber.org/zap/internal/stacktrace go.uber.org/zap go.etcd.io/etcd/client/pkg/logutil google.golang.org/grpc/internal/resolver/delegatingresolver go.etcd.io/etcd/client/pkg/fileutil google.golang.org/grpc go.etcd.io/etcd/client/pkg/tlsutil go.etcd.io/etcd/client/pkg/transport go.etcd.io/etcd/client/v3/credentials go.etcd.io/etcd/client/v3/internal/endpoint google.golang.org/grpc/resolver/manual go.etcd.io/etcd/client/v3/internal/resolver go.uber.org/zap/zapgrpc go.etcd.io/bbolt/errors go.etcd.io/bbolt/internal/common go.etcd.io/bbolt/internal/freelist go.etcd.io/bbolt go.etcd.io/etcd/api/etcdserverpb go.etcd.io/etcd/raft/quorum go.etcd.io/etcd/raft/raftpb go.etcd.io/etcd/raft/tracker go.etcd.io/etcd/raft/confchange go.etcd.io/etcd/raft go.etcd.io/etcd/pkg/cpuutil go.etcd.io/etcd/pkg/netutil go.etcd.io/etcd/server/datadir go.opentelemetry.io/otel/attribute/internal go.opentelemetry.io/otel/attribute/internal/xxhash go.opentelemetry.io/otel/attribute go.opentelemetry.io/otel/semconv/v1.37.0 go.opentelemetry.io/contrib/instrumentation/google.golang.org/grpc/otelgrpc/internal github.com/go-logr/logr github.com/go-logr/logr/funcr github.com/go-logr/stdr go.opentelemetry.io/otel/codes go.opentelemetry.io/otel/internal/errorhandler go.opentelemetry.io/otel/metric go.etcd.io/etcd/client/v3 go.opentelemetry.io/otel/internal/baggage go.opentelemetry.io/otel/baggage go.opentelemetry.io/otel/semconv/v1.40.0 go.opentelemetry.io/otel/trace/internal/telemetry go.etcd.io/etcd/client/v3/concurrency go.etcd.io/etcd/client/v3/mirror go.etcd.io/etcd/client/v3/snapshot go.opentelemetry.io/otel/trace go.opentelemetry.io/otel/metric/noop go.opentelemetry.io/otel/semconv/v1.37.0/rpcconv go.opentelemetry.io/otel/propagation go.opentelemetry.io/otel/internal/global expvar github.com/beorn7/perks/quantile github.com/prometheus/client_model/go go.opentelemetry.io/otel go.opentelemetry.io/contrib/instrumentation/google.golang.org/grpc/otelgrpc go.yaml.in/yaml/v2 go.etcd.io/etcd/server/config runtime/metrics github.com/munnerz/goautoneg google.golang.org/protobuf/encoding/protodelim github.com/prometheus/procfs/internal/fs github.com/prometheus/procfs/internal/util github.com/prometheus/procfs github.com/prometheus/common/model github.com/prometheus/client_golang/prometheus/internal github.com/prometheus/common/expfmt go.etcd.io/etcd/pkg/contention go.etcd.io/etcd/pkg/idutil go.etcd.io/etcd/pkg/pbutil github.com/prometheus/client_golang/prometheus go.etcd.io/etcd/pkg/runtime go.etcd.io/etcd/pkg/schedule go.etcd.io/etcd/pkg/traceutil go.etcd.io/etcd/pkg/wait github.com/golang-jwt/jwt go.etcd.io/etcd/pkg/adt golang.org/x/crypto/blowfish golang.org/x/crypto/bcrypt go.etcd.io/etcd/server/etcdserver/api/v2error container/heap github.com/jonboulle/clockwork github.com/xiang90/probing go.etcd.io/etcd/pkg/httputil go.etcd.io/etcd/pkg/ioutil go.etcd.io/etcd/server/etcdserver/api/snap/snappb go.etcd.io/etcd/server/wal/walpb go.etcd.io/etcd/server/etcdserver/api/v2stats go.etcd.io/etcd/server/mvcc/backend go.etcd.io/etcd/server/etcdserver/api/v2store go.etcd.io/etcd/server/etcdserver/api/snap go.etcd.io/etcd/server/mvcc/buckets go.etcd.io/etcd/server/auth go.etcd.io/etcd/server/etcdserver/api/membership golang.org/x/time/rate go.etcd.io/etcd/server/etcdserver/api/rafthttp go.etcd.io/etcd/server/etcdserver/api go.etcd.io/etcd/server/etcdserver/api/v2discovery go.etcd.io/etcd/server/etcdserver/api/v2http/httptypes go.etcd.io/etcd/server/etcdserver/api/v3alarm github.com/google/btree go.etcd.io/etcd/server/lease/leasepb go.etcd.io/etcd/server/lease go.etcd.io/etcd/server/mvcc go.etcd.io/etcd/server/etcdserver/cindex go.etcd.io/etcd/server/lease/leasehttp go.etcd.io/etcd/pkg/crc go.etcd.io/etcd/server/wal go.etcd.io/etcd/server/verify go.etcd.io/etcd/server/etcdserver/api/v3compactor go.etcd.io/etcd/pkg/cobrautl go.etcd.io/etcd/server/etcdserver go.etcd.io/etcd/pkg/flags go.etcd.io/etcd/pkg/report gopkg.in/cheggaaa/pb.v1 os/exec github.com/soheilhy/cmux internal/sysinfo runtime/trace testing go.etcd.io/etcd/client/pkg/testutil go.etcd.io/etcd/etcdutl/snapshot google.golang.org/grpc/interop/grpc_testing/core google.golang.org/grpc/interop/grpc_testing go.etcd.io/etcd/etcdutl/etcdutl go.etcd.io/etcd/pkg/grpc_testing go.etcd.io/etcd/etcdctl/ctlv3/command github.com/grpc-ecosystem/go-grpc-prometheus/packages/grpcstatus github.com/grpc-ecosystem/go-grpc-prometheus github.com/grpc-ecosystem/grpc-gateway/utilities github.com/grpc-ecosystem/grpc-gateway/internal/httprule google.golang.org/genproto/googleapis/api/httpbody google.golang.org/grpc/health/grpc_health_v1 google.golang.org/protobuf/types/known/fieldmaskpb google.golang.org/protobuf/types/known/structpb google.golang.org/protobuf/types/known/wrapperspb github.com/grpc-ecosystem/grpc-gateway/runtime github.com/gorilla/websocket github.com/sirupsen/logrus go.etcd.io/etcd/api/etcdserverpb/gw github.com/tmc/grpc-websocket-proxy/wsproxy internal/profile runtime/pprof net/http/pprof github.com/prometheus/client_golang/internal/github.com/golang/gddo/httputil/header github.com/prometheus/client_golang/internal/github.com/golang/gddo/httputil github.com/prometheus/client_golang/prometheus/promhttp/internal go.etcd.io/etcd/pkg/debugutil github.com/prometheus/client_golang/prometheus/promhttp go.etcd.io/etcd/server/etcdserver/api/v2auth go.etcd.io/etcd/server/etcdserver/api/v2v3 google.golang.org/grpc/health go.etcd.io/etcd/server/etcdserver/api/etcdhttp go.etcd.io/etcd/server/etcdserver/api/v3rpc # go.etcd.io/etcd/server/etcdserver/api/v3rpc src/go.etcd.io/etcd/server/etcdserver/api/v3rpc/grpc.go:59:68: undefined: otelgrpc.UnaryServerInterceptor src/go.etcd.io/etcd/server/etcdserver/api/v3rpc/grpc.go:60:70: undefined: otelgrpc.StreamServerInterceptor go.etcd.io/etcd/server/etcdserver/api/v3election/v3electionpb go.etcd.io/etcd/server/etcdserver/api/v2http go.etcd.io/etcd/server/etcdserver/api/v3lock/v3lockpb go.etcd.io/etcd/server/etcdserver/api/v3election go.etcd.io/etcd/server/etcdserver/api/v3election/v3electionpb/gw go.etcd.io/etcd/server/proxy/grpcproxy/adapter go.etcd.io/etcd/server/etcdserver/api/v3lock go.etcd.io/etcd/server/etcdserver/api/v3lock/v3lockpb/gw go.opentelemetry.io/otel/sdk/instrumentation github.com/google/uuid go.opentelemetry.io/otel/sdk/internal/x go.opentelemetry.io/otel/sdk/trace/internal/env go.opentelemetry.io/otel/semconv/v1.40.0/otelconv os/user go.opentelemetry.io/otel/sdk/trace/internal/observ go.opentelemetry.io/otel/trace/noop go.opentelemetry.io/otel/sdk/resource go.opentelemetry.io/proto/otlp/common/v1 go.opentelemetry.io/proto/otlp/resource/v1 go.opentelemetry.io/proto/otlp/trace/v1 go.opentelemetry.io/otel/sdk/trace go.opentelemetry.io/otel/exporters/otlp/otlptrace/otlptracegrpc/internal go.opentelemetry.io/otel/exporters/otlp/otlptrace/otlptracegrpc/internal/x go.opentelemetry.io/otel/exporters/otlp/otlptrace/otlptracegrpc/internal/observ go.opentelemetry.io/otel/exporters/otlp/otlptrace/otlptracegrpc/internal/envconfig github.com/cenkalti/backoff go.opentelemetry.io/otel/exporters/otlp/otlptrace/internal/tracetransform go.opentelemetry.io/otel/exporters/otlp/otlptrace/otlptracegrpc/internal/retry google.golang.org/grpc/encoding/gzip go.opentelemetry.io/proto/otlp/collector/trace/v1 go.opentelemetry.io/otel/exporters/otlp/otlptrace go.opentelemetry.io/otel/exporters/otlp/otlptrace/otlptracegrpc/internal/otlpconfig google.golang.org/genproto/googleapis/rpc/errdetails go.opentelemetry.io/otel/semconv/internal go.opentelemetry.io/otel/exporters/otlp/otlptrace/otlptracegrpc go.opentelemetry.io/otel/semconv/v1.4.0 gopkg.in/natefinch/lumberjack.v2 sigs.k8s.io/yaml/goyaml.v2 go.uber.org/zap/internal/ztest go.uber.org/zap/zaptest net/http/internal/testcert net/http/httptest go.etcd.io/etcd/client/v3/clientv3util go.etcd.io/etcd/client/v3/experimental/recipes go.etcd.io/etcd/client/v3/kubernetes go.etcd.io/etcd/client/v3/leasing sigs.k8s.io/yaml go.etcd.io/etcd/client/v3/mock/mockserver go.etcd.io/etcd/client/v3/namespace go.etcd.io/etcd/client/v3/naming/endpoints go.etcd.io/etcd/client/v3/ordering go.etcd.io/etcd/client/v3/yaml go.etcd.io/etcd/client/v3/naming/resolver github.com/russross/blackfriday/v2 go.etcd.io/etcd/etcdctl/ctlv3 go.etcd.io/etcd/etcdutl github.com/cpuguy83/go-md2man/v2/md2man github.com/urfave/cli go.etcd.io/etcd/etcdctl/ctlv2/command go.etcd.io/etcd/etcdctl/ctlv2 go.etcd.io/etcd/etcdctl github.com/creack/pty go.etcd.io/etcd/pkg/expect go.etcd.io/etcd/pkg/osutil go.etcd.io/etcd/pkg/proxy go.etcd.io/etcd/pkg/stringutil github.com/pmezard/go-difflib/difflib github.com/cockroachdb/datadriven go.etcd.io/etcd/raft/rafttest github.com/coreos/go-systemd/daemon go.etcd.io/etcd/server/proxy/grpcproxy/cache go.etcd.io/etcd/server/proxy/httpproxy go.etcd.io/etcd/server/proxy/tcpproxy go.etcd.io/etcd/server/mock/mockstorage go.etcd.io/etcd/server/mock/mockstore go.etcd.io/etcd/server/mock/mockwait github.com/davecgh/go-spew/spew gopkg.in/yaml.v3 golang.org/x/sync/errgroup go.etcd.io/etcd/tests/framework/testutils go.etcd.io/etcd/tests/functional/rpcpb go.etcd.io/etcd/tests/functional/runner github.com/stretchr/testify/assert/yaml github.com/stretchr/testify/assert gopkg.in/yaml.v2 go.etcd.io/etcd/server/mvcc/backend/testing go.etcd.io/etcd/server/storage/mvcc/testutil go.etcd.io/etcd/tests/functional/tester go.etcd.io/etcd/tests/integration/clientv3 go.etcd.io/etcd/tests/testutils dh_auto_build: error: cd _build && go install -trimpath -v - [too-long-redacted] /testutils returned exit code 1 make[1]: *** [debian/rules:40: build] Error 255 make[1]: Leaving directory '/<<PKGBUILDDIR>>' make: *** [debian/rules:17: binary] Error 2 dpkg-buildpackage: error: debian/rules binary subprocess failed with exit status 2 --------------------------------------------------------------------------------

